You will have solved this problem long ago I feel but the way I achieve what
I think you want to is to open the contact. Where it says "File as" there is an arrow to the right of the window. Click on it and it gives you various options as to how the record is filed. e.g by company name, last name or first name. -- David "Bob" wrote: Microsoft Outlook 2002 (10.6515.6811) SP3 The contact (address) list in Microsoft Outlook is in first name, last name I want last name, first name.
